Canna and Protea Thorns

Thorns are basically hard structures which the plant posses in order to deter animals from eating plant material. They are also called as spines. Not all the plants have thorns; some plants have thorns and some don’t. Thus Canna and Protea Thorns is an important aspect. Canna does not have thorns and Protea does not have thorns.
